Dietary and Allergy Notes

Do not rely only on a third-party guide for allergy, gluten-free, dairy-free, nut-free, vegan, vegetarian, halal, or other dietary guarantees. Even when a menu item sounds suitable, preparation can involve shared fryers, shared utensils, dairy-based sauces, nuts, seafood, eggs, wheat, or other ingredients that are not obvious from a short menu title.

If a dietary requirement matters, ask the restaurant directly before ordering. Useful questions include whether the dish contains the ingredient, whether it is cooked on shared equipment, whether substitutions are possible, and whether staff can record the request clearly. That direct check is more reliable than assuming based on a menu category.
